WebThe Bleu Horses is a set of 39 horse sculptures made primarily of steel and permanently installed on a hillside off Highway 287 just north of Three Forks, Montana. The name of the installation is taken from a color of horse known as a blue roan, though the live animal color is actually closer to gray. These statues try to capture the powerful dynamism of a horse. The sculptors of these statues have posed them rearing on two legs, walking forward with one hoof raised, or arching upward with a single hoof planted on the ground. apurahat rakentamiseenAn equestrian statue is a statue of a rider mounted on a horse, from the Latin eques, meaning 'knight', deriving from equus, meaning 'horse'. A statue of a riderless horse is strictly an equine statue.
